WebOct 2, 2024 · The Olive Warbler is the oddball of North American warblers. Studies of its behavior, physical characteristics, and DNA have shown that it’s not even a warbler. It’s the world’s only member of the family Peucedramidae and may be more closely related to finches, tanagers, and honeycreepers than true New World warblers.

WebSmall- to medium-sized songbirds with nine primaries (outer flight feathers); very fine, thin bills; and often with colorful plumage. Size. 4–7.5 in (10–19 cm) Number of genera, … The New World warblers or wood-warblers are a group of small, often colorful, passerine birds that make up the family Parulidae and are restricted to the New World. They are not closely related to Old World warblers or Australian warblers. Blue-winged Warbler. black substance coming out of faucetWebAug 1, 1995 · The golden-cheeked warbler ( Dendroica chrysoparia) is truly a "native of Texas." Its nesting range is restricted to Texas, and from early March until mid-July this beautiful warbler is found nowhere else in the world.
